Inquiring About Our Neurosurgery Program

At the UPMC Neurological Institute, we welcome the opportunity to partner with you on the care of your patient. Our goal is to make it as easy as possible for you to get your patient to the right place, and for our communication to be as streamlined and clear as possible.

We will work with you and your team to ensure a seamless referral process and to develop a treatment plan that best fits the unique needs of your patient.

Each subspecialist in the Department of Neurological Surgery conducts a weekly review of patient records. To connect with one of our specialists about a case, please submit the form on this page and a member of our team will respond within two to four business days. Or, call the pertinent number below.

  • Chiari malformation: 412-864-3282
  • Essential tremor (focused ultrasound treatment): 412-647-9980
  • Hemifacial spasm: 412-864-3282
  • Pituitary/skull base tumors: 412-864-3282
  • Trigeminal neuralgia: 412-864-3282
  • Pediatric drug-resistant epilepsy: 412-692-5090

UPMC MedCall is another option for referring patients to UPMC. UPMC MedCall is open 24/7 and offers a consistent referral process that strives for timely admissions to any service line at UPMC. For Adult Transfers, call 412-647-7000. For Pediatric Transfers, call 412-692-5000.
